Uttarakhand flood: 7-storey building collapses
PATIALA: A seven-storey building situated on the bank of Alaknanda river near Gurudwara Govind Ghat in flood-ravaged Uttarakhand collapsed but there is no report of any casualty.

The building collapsed yesterday night, Shri Hemkunt Sahib Management Trust (SHSMT) vice chairman Narinderjit Singh Bindra said over phone from Rishikesh today.

The building was meant for 'sarai (inn)' purpose and for use of pilgrims only, he said, adding that there is no loss to human life in the incident.
